Abstract

Invention enclosed herein discloses a time delay toll system for charging piles, which can promote an electric automobile user to leave as early as possible and/or settle accounts as quick as possible after the charging is completed, improve the availability factor of the charging piles and parking stalls, and thereby increasing an efficiency of operation of the charging piles. The time delay toll system comprising: a charging state inspection module, which is configured to detect a magnitude of each communication cable of a plurality of communication cables installed in the charging piles, and send the magnitude of the voltage to a microprocessor; a parking detection module, which is installed on a parking stall, and is configured to detect whether there is an automobile on said parking stall; a microprocessor, which is configured to determine whether the charging of said automobile is competed according to a magnitude of a voltage of a communication cable associated with said automobile, if said charging is completed, notify a timer to reckon by time to generate time elapse data associated with said charging, which is a time period from said automobile driving in the parking stall for charging to leaving the parking stall when the charging is completed; and a fee deduction module, which is configured to calculate a charge expense and a time delay expense, and to deduct the said charge expense and said time delay expense from a user fund previously established for an owner of said electric automobile. A method that adopts this time delay toll system for charging piles is also disclosed.
